THE ROLE OF ADAPTIVE EMOTION REGULATION IN MEDIATING THE CORRELATION BETWEEN FORGIVENESS AND STUDENTS' LEVELS OF DEPRESSIVE SYMPTOMS

Abstract

Adolescents have a higher risk of experiencing depressive disorders due to fluctuating emotional changes in adolescence. Therefore, further studies exploring predictors that can help reduce symptoms of depressive disorders in adolescents are essential. This study examines the relationship between forgiveness and depression through the mediating role of adaptive emotion regulation strategies (mindfulness, reappraisal, and problem solving). This study used a correlational design involving 358 Senior High School adolescents from Boyolali Regency. Multiple mediation analysis was conducted using a bias-corrected (N=5000) bootstrapping technique [CI 95%] using PROCESS model 4 syntax to explain the role of adaptive emotion regulation strategies as mediators. Based on the results of the analysis, a significant negative relationship was found between forgiveness and depression, as well as between the three adaptive emotion regulation strategies and depression. However, forgiveness was positively correlated with all three adaptive emotion regulation strategies. The mediation analysis showed that the three adaptive emotion regulation strategies negatively affected the relationship between forgiveness and depression (? =-0.68, p<0.01). The results of this study confirmed the mediating role of adaptive emotion regulation strategies in the relationship between forgiveness and depression. Thus, to help adolescents reduce depression levels, counselors are recommended to strengthen adaptive emotion regulation strategies as a complement to forgiveness skills.
